LeeBlog

导航

输入外挂

外挂1

inline bool read(int &num) {
        char in;bool IsN=false;
        in=getchar();
        if(in==EOF) return false;
        while(in!='-'&&(in<'0'||in>'9')) in=getchar();
        if(in=='-'){ IsN=true;num=0;} else num=in-'0';
        while(in=getchar(),in>='0'&&in<='9') num*=10,num+=in-'0'; 
        if(IsN) num=-num;
        return true;
}

外挂2

inline int read( int &d ){  
    char ch;  
    int flag= 1;  
    while( ch= getchar(), ch== ' ' || ch== '\n' );  
    if( ch== '-' ) { flag= -1; d= 0; }  
    else{ d= ch- '0'; }   
    while( ch= getchar(), ch>= '0' && ch<= '9' )  
    d= d* 10+ ch- '0';  
    return d *= flag;  
}  

posted on 2011-05-29 22:18  LeeBlog  阅读(387)  评论(0编辑  收藏  举报